Jollof rice and beans with locustbeans cake(Daddawa)

Yar Mama @YarMama
My husband like rice and beans and should always be in a local way
Cooking Instructions
- 1
Par boil rice keep aside,cook beans,fried fish,chop onions and peppe pound the locust beans cake.
- 2
Fried onion and peppe with palm oil add water put the locustbeans cake boil for 30 minute with the pot open to reduce the odour of the locustbeans cake then put the par boil rice and cooked beans add the fried fish and turn carefully then cover the pot.

RACING RICE CAKE PASURUAN (Lontong Balap Pasuruan)
Lontong is a dish made of compressed rice cake in the form of a cylinder wrapped inside a banana leaf, and this is a typical Indonesian food. The rice rolled inside banana leaf and boiled, then cut into small cakes as a food replacement for steamed rice. The texture is similar to those of ketupat, with the difference that ketupat container was made from weaved janur (young coconut leaf), while lontong uses banana leaf instead.LONTONG BALAP is a famous dish came from Surabaya, but in Pasuruan (one of the cities in East Java) there is also a lontong balap. The real difference is the liquid that looks yellow tends to be clear and tempeh is also added in the broth. Here we also do not use lento (fried marinated of green beans and cassava), but only use fried tofu as a complement.And this is the recipe LONTONG BALAP PASURUAN...

Radish Cake Made with Rice
Every year, Jenny steams a pot of radish cake for the New Year, usually using store-bought rice flour. This year, Jenny decided to grind her own rice instead of using rice flour, resulting in a slightly different texture reminiscent of the radish cake her mother used to make. Making radish cake for the New Year is a way to wish for good fortune!TipsRadish Cake Made with RiceIngredients: 1 pound of rice, 3 pounds of radish, salt, oil, pepper, can make about 5 pounds of radish cakeInstructions:Pot B: Wash 1 pound of rice and soak it in 5 rice cups (900 grams) of water for 3-4 hours, then blend into rice slurry.Pot A: Peel and shred 3 pounds of radish. Cook the radish shreds with a little oil and 2 rice cups of water until soft (about 10 minutes). Add seasoning (12 grams of salt and some pepper). Turn off the heat.Pour Pot A into Pot B and mix well.Pot C (inner pot of a rice cooker): Grease Pot C, pour the mixture from A+B into it, place Pot C in the rice cooker, add 2.5 cups of water to the outer pot, and steam for 40-60 minutes. Check if it's done by inserting a chopstick; if it doesn't stick, it's ready! Don't rush to remove the cake from the pot; let it sit until the next morning before inverting it out.Dipping Sauce: Mix soy sauce with a little sugar, minced garlic, and sesame oil.Thoughts After EatingDon't rush to remove the steamed radish cake from the pot; let it sit until the next morning before inverting it out. Pupuan Rice Cakes (ENTIL PUPUAN)
In the traditional village around Tabanan they have a unique tradition while celebrating Nyepi. The people in the village to prepare special foods such as rice cake (entil) on this holiday. The food is unique as it is known as entil, delicious taste can make people addicted. Because intended for consumption on Nyepi, it is only done once a year.Entil making process is like preparing rice cakes. Its main ingredient is rice or brown rice. The difference between ENTIL and rice LONTONG is generally how they are packed - Longtong are wrapped in banana leaves or coconut leaves, but Entil are wrapped in the leaves of telangi (telengidi or nyelep), which looks like elongated galangal leaves. The leaves can be found in the fields or the forest edge in the local village. It is said makes sense entil leaves are very tasty, although no salt or other seasonings. Telengidi leaves believed to make sense entil be more comfortable. Because the substance of green color in the leaves soak into the rice when cooked, the resulting entil have a greenish color.Entil it can last up to four days. People can make it in different sizes. However, the size is generally small, making it easy to eat. Making entil has been a tradition performed before Nyepi (Hindu forbidden to cook during Nyepi). The menu is also accompanied by natural dishes such as marinated chicken, shredded coconut and roasted peanuts. People can also add it to vegetable fry, but there must be shredded coconut (Urap or Serundeng). A family usually makes up to 2kg entil. This number is expected to feed a family during the days of exile (Nyepi).In addition to tempting the appetite, in fact entil have high philosophy. This philosophy is based on a double pile. This indicates that when celebrating Nyepi, or the traditional village should control their minds, and then focused on the presence of their Lord. In addition to being served on Nyepi, entil usually used as a souvenir when visiting family or other relatives after Nyepi.After the ceremony and set Ngembak Geni Nyepi (the day after Nyepi where Hindus have completed the self-purification), local people visit each other, including families living outside the village. When gathered together, entil is prepared for prizes. In addition to being delicious and natural, entil is a cheap food and cholesterol free.Due to much demand, are now presented as a menu entil typical food in the sights of Mount Batukaru in Pupuan Tabanan so that tourists can enjoy it without waiting for the celebration of Nyepi come (once a year).This menu includes a complete meal - because it contains carbohydrates (entil), vegetables (urap), side dishes (jejeruk) and along with serundeng.
